Colour Is the Heart of a Spring Wedding

One of the most striking elements of this shoot was the fearless use of colour.

Soft lilacs, buttery yellows, peach, sky blue and blush tones were layered throughout the space – not just in the florals, but in the candles, stationery and table styling.

Against the warm wooden backdrop of Woodstock’s interior, these tones didn’t compete with the space – they enhanced it.

Spring is the season of renewal and joy. It’s the perfect time to step away from all-white styling and embrace colour with confidence.


If you’re planning a spring wedding, think about:

  • A cohesive pastel palette rather than a single colour

  • Layering shades from soft to bold within the same tone family

  • Using florals, candles and linen to carry your colour story throughout the room

Spring is playful. Let it feel that way.


Coloured Table Linen vs White Linen – Why It Makes All the Difference

Traditionally, many weddings lean towards crisp white linen. While classic, it can sometimes flatten a space visually.

In this shoot, the sage-toned table linen completely transformed the room.

The soft green added depth and contrast, making the florals pop rather than blend in. It grounded the pastel arrangements beautifully and gave the overall styling a more luxurious, intentional feel.

Here’s why coloured linen works so well in spring:

  • It adds warmth and softness to the room

  • It prevents pastel florals from feeling washed out

  • It photographs beautifully in natural light

  • It elevates the overall look from standard to styled


At Woodstock, our light wooden floors and rustic interior pair exceptionally well with muted greens, soft blues and blush tones. These colours bring dimension and personality without overwhelming the space.

If you’re considering coloured linen – spring is absolutely the season to do it.




Artificial Florals – Styled Properly, They Look Incredible

One of the most talked-about elements of this shoot?

The flowers were artificial.

And you genuinely wouldn’t know.

When styled thoughtfully and layered with texture, artificial florals can look breathtakingly realistic. The key is in the arrangement and the quality of the blooms.

In this shoot, the floral installations were abundant, textural and full of movement. The combination of delicate blossoms, trailing stems and varied flower sizes created a natural, organic look that felt anything but artificial.


Why couples are increasingly choosing artificial florals:

  • They remain perfect all day, regardless of temperature

  • They can be reused and repurposed throughout the venue

  • They’re ideal for large installations and statement backdrops

  • They can be more budget-friendly for big-impact styling


The ceremony backdrop flowed seamlessly into the reception styling, creating continuity from start to finish. That consistency is what makes a wedding feel polished and immersive.

When done well – like this – artificial florals are not a compromise. They’re a creative opportunity.
